On Fri, Jan 28, 2011 at 06:15:08PM -0500, Paul Stewart wrote: > We're still running 10.0R3.10 on MX platform (MX480) and with an > uptime of about 261 days and "no obvious issues" (notice I choose my > words carefully there) is there a reason to upgrade or just sit back > at this point? I realize this is a bit of a loaded question but today > we have no issues that we're aware of.
The simpler your network and the less features you use (and to some extent, the less observant you are :P), the less likely you are to run into bugs. You're also using the older DPC cards which are a lot more stable, the fun starts with the brand new MPC/Trio cards.
